What is RAGBRAI?!

RAGBRAI is the (Des Moines) Register's Annual Great Bicycle Ride Across Iowa. It is the largest and longest bicycle touring event in the world, and will average 472 miles on this year's route!

Steve Daitch, friend and supporter of Dillon Papier, will ride across Iowa from the MIssouri River on the west to the Mississippi River on the east in honor of Dillon in this year's 38th annual RAGBRAI, July 25 - 31, 2010.

Seven-year-old Dillon is affected by Niemann-Pick Disease Type C (NPC), a rare, genetic disease which threatens to take his life, and the lives of all others diagnosed with it.

The NNPDF, a national 501(c)(3) non-profit, works to support  and promote research to find treatments and a cure for Niemann-Pick Disease (NPD).  As a rare orphan disease with fewer than 500 diagnosed cases in the US, funding on a national level is slim, and families are left with few options for their children.  The families of the NNPDF, in a true “grass-roots effort,” have taken the challenge head-on and work diligently to raise funds to assist with the support of this vital and potentially life-saving research.
